Europe: Stock markets slip at open
Published Thu, Mar 31, 2016 · 07:56 AM
[LONDON] European stock markets weakened at the start of trading Thursday, with London's benchmark FTSE 100 index losing 0.5 per cent at 6,172.81 points.
Frankfurt's DAX 30 index also fell about 0.5 per cent to 9,997.94 and the Paris CAC 40 shed 0.6 per cent to 4,416.84 points compared with Wednesday's close.
